Master Your Phone Videography: Apexel Universal Phone Cage Kit Review

In this video, tech influencer Andyw dives into the Apexel Universal Phone Cage Kit, a game-changer for phone videography enthusiasts. This kit is designed to elevate your iPhone by enabling connections to grips, lenses, filters, and rigging with quarter-inch and C mounts, ideal for creating content, streaming, making Vlogs and more across various social media platforms.

Unboxing and Setup

The unboxing of the universal kit showcases all the essentials, including the Bluetooth shutter, grip, Universal cage, and necessary hardware. The user-friendly design allows for easy adjustments with knobs for operation flexibility, ensuring a perfect fit for any iPhone or Android device. The quarter-inch mounts cater to external accessories like charging banks or hard drives, offering enhanced functionality for an all-in-one shooting solution.

Enhance Your Kit

Andyw recommends complementing your setup with the 67 filter kit and the wide-angle and macro detachable lens for a more professional touch. The easy-to-use filter mounts and lens adapters seamlessly integrate with the universal cage, expanding creative possibilities for both beginners and advanced users.

On-location Shooting

Taking the Apexel rig to the field, Andyw demonstrates the power of the kit with the fitted wide-angle and macro lens in action. The ability to shoot in 4k prores log at 120 frames per second showcases the rig's stability and smooth functionality. From wide-angle shots to telephoto captures, the kit delivers exceptional results, allowing users to experiment with various filters and lenses for dynamic and professional-grade content creation.

Final Thoughts

The Apexel Universal Phone Cage Kit emerges as a versatile and reliable tool for videography, providing a comfortable grip, lens functionality, and detachable accessories like the shutter button and a 2500 milliamp battery. With additional features like cold shoe mounts and compatibility with external accessories, this kit caters to a wide range of shooting needs, making it a must-have for content creators across different platforms.

In conclusion, the Apexel kit offers a comprehensive solution for shooting content, making videos, and vlogging, promising both beginners and seasoned creators a seamless experience. While some minor cable management issues were noted, the overall performance and versatility of the kit make it a worthy investment for those looking to elevate their phone videography game.
